If during the Direct Fire phase a Phaser destroys the opponents Drone, can the drone still fire during the launch seeking weapons phase, as if both are happening simultaneously even thogh they are on different steps? Or, if the drone box is destroyed in the Direct Fire phase, is it simply dead?

The drone is unavailable.

Boxes that are disabled by seeking weapons in the Defensive Fire phase are unavailable in Offensive Fire phase. Boxes that are disabled by direct fire in the Offensive Fire phase are unavailable in the Other Functions or Launch phases.

As wedge correctly points out, each phase is resolved individually.

MajerBlundor wrote:
I thought Plasma torps survive direct fire and can still be fired.


The plasma torp is a special case.

The launcher itself is destroyed, but the energy paid to create the Plasma Warhead still has formed a charge in the firing chamber...If it has been fully armed, it can still be launched in the launch phase... but no additional energy can be added.
